Serverless Vs Microservices: Choose the Best Architecture

As microservices and serverless technologies become very popular nowadays, one might think of having to choose between them. Usually, that's not a problem for small applications: you use whatever you feel like in the development stage. But once your app grows, it's time to think about moving away from microservices and adopting serverless to maintain a stable platform.